Analysis
In 2023, merchandise exports to low- and middle-income economies in middle in Malta stood at 4.3%.
Compared with earlier readings it is up 11.2% on the previous year and down 28.6% over ten years.
Over the whole period, merchandise exports to low- and middle-income economies in middle in Malta peaked at 18.3% in 1976 and was at its lowest, 2.1%, in 2000.
That places Malta 28th out of 204 countries with data for 2023, putting it in the top quarter.
The series is highly variable year to year, so single readings are best treated with caution.

About this data
Merchandise exports to low- and middle-income economies in Middle East and North Africa are the sum of merchandise exports from the reporting economy to low- and middle-income economies in the Middle East and North Africa region according to World Bank classification of economies. Data are as a percentage of total merchandise exports by the economy. Data are computed only if at least half of the economies in the partner country group had non-missing data.
